The present invention relates to wall blackboards and moreV particularly tothe construction of a metal frame mounting therefor..
An object of the invention is the provision of novel means associated with the metal frame mounting for supporting roll maps, charts, or the like, as well as cards, posters, etc.
Another object of the invention is the provision of supporting means of the above character embodying bracket members associated with Vthe metal frame mounting in such a manner that they may be readily and conveniently shifted longitudinally of the .blackboard to the desired position and yet firmly maintained in predetermined position without the use of screws or other supplemental fastening means. As pointed out above, the present yinvention also contemplates the provision of novel means.
associated with` theY metal.V frame. mountingl for supportingroll maps, charts, and thelike.` The means provided for .this purpose` comprises the.
spacedbracket members 53 .and 54 (Figi) asso?- ciated with the topsection I1 of the metalframe.`
and shown as supporting a `rollmap 55. Inacf.
cordance with the invention, the upper end 56 of the rear member 4I of the top section is provided with a longitudinally extending, arcuately curved channel 51. Each bracket member 53 and 54 includes an elongated, substantially cylindrical body portion 58 adapted to be slidably and rotatably received within the channel 51. Formed integral with the body portion 58 is a forwardly directed, substantially horizontal arm 59 connected with said body portion by a verti-V calweb 6U. The arm 58 is provided at its outer end with a head 6I and the head of bracket member.53`is provided with a horizontal opening 62..(Fig. 5), while the head of bracket member 54is'provided' with a horizontal slot 63. This arrangementisprovided so that one end of the rod supporting the roll map or the like 55 can be. slipped` into theopening 62 in bracket member 53-fand the other end thereof dropped into the slot 53 in bracket member 54. This is particularly desirable. where ,the rolljmap is ofthe spring-operated rolle-r shade type.
The innerzsurfaceof'thefchannelm51 is -arcshaped,' ,while the outer.surface.64;of. the body portion 58 Yof-"ea-chl bracket member153 andf54 is, alsoarc-shapedfronr the; point a to point b :(Fig. 5) and eccentric with respect to .said arc-shaped portion from; points. bf to.c toprovide a-,wedge portion. The body; portions; 58s'A of.; the bracket members l:arethereby -so shaped .with respect y to the channel-.51 thatwhen the bracket-members are inoperative position,-as shown in; full lines.
in Fig., 4, th'e saidlbodyzportionswill bindt `,with-in the channel-.sorthatitheibracketfmembers are prevented from, sliding.4 longitudinally. of the blackboard. In thisi way,; after. they bracket members .53., and.; 54 havefzbeen arranged. the desiredv 'posi-tion: and itheimapj. 55 for rinstance, associated therewith, thesaid .bracket members cannotv be moved-1v longitudinally of: the :blackboard .toprevent :accidental ldisplacement off. fthe map. On the '.other. hand, when itis. desiredoto move the bracket members longitudinally of :the blackboard.k it .is simply necessary to. swing ...them
4 5l. upwardly to the position indicated .,in.A broken lines in Fig. 4, whereupon the wedge portions will be moved outwardly. of; the .channel and binding action between the .body-portions.. 5Iand.r wall. of the channel relieved., Howeven: after the-A bracket members have been slid to the-.desiredi position and permittedlxto.'dropndownwardlyto full line position, they.' will belrmly. securedfinplace.v In this. way,;the bracket. .members-1 are: firmly securedcins placewithout .the use 'of-screws@ other supplemental fastening means. To prevent the body rportions 58 of thee bracketmembersl from binding too;ti'ghtly1'withm theAv channel..51.;I the.
body portion of .eachabracket'memberris. provided with a ri'b..65 formingiashouldenz whichabuts the edge .61 .of thecframe member .56 and. thereby preventsfurther.. rotatable movementiofthe. Vbody.
portion withinthe; channel;
Anotherfeaturerofzthe invention .is the provision iof. the:longitudinally. extending: grooves 63 inthev outer-surfaceaothebody portion 58 vof. eachbracket member.: Thesegrooves .are'.adapted, upon; sliding rmovement ofthe. bracket meme bers to.: diierent positiornto. receive-.any lclust land dirt which' may' collect inthe channel. In other words, if these grooves were .notprovidedandthe body; portions: 58ffof.the 4bracket members were made.:tosnuglylit:theechannel 51r any slid.- ing, movementl .of the 1,b1acke.t..members'v would cause. the dust and-dirt.M to pile up; infront of the body portions: thereof and-gin; this way hinder or prevent free sliding movement of the bracket members. With the construction provided, however, upon sliding movement of the bracket mem-Y bers, any dirt or dust in the channel 51 will pass through the grooves 6B and will thereby not interfere with the desired movement of the bracket members.
